Russian President Vladimir Putin has signed the Kyoto treaty, meaning that it goes into effect for the 126 signing nations ninety days after the Russians submit their UN paperwork. I don’t know how much this means without U.S. participation, as we generate the largest amount of greenhouse gases for a single country, but let’s hope the implementation of this treaty proves beneficial for those countries that had the foresight to join the fight against global warming.

